    Conference League: It’s disrespectful – Agbonlahor blasts Chelsea for omitting key players

    Former Aston Villa captain, Gabby Agbonlahor, has hit out at Chelsea’s decision to omit some of their high-profile players like Cole Palmer, Wesley Fofana and Romeo Lavia from their Europa Conference League squad.

    According to the former England international, Chelsea’s decision is ‘disrespectful to the competition’.

    Recall that Chelsea manager, Enzo Maresca, recently released his squad for the Conference League and dropped the likes of Palmer, Fofana and Lavia.

    “I think it’s disrespectful to the competition because they wouldn’t do that for the Europa League or the Champions League,” Agbonlahor told talkSPORT.




    “They are looking at the Europa Conference League like, “Eurgh, we are Chelsea and we should not be in this… let’s rest our players who might pick up knocks”.

    He added, “Especially with Lavia and Fofana. They have had injury problems and they are probably thinking, “Rest them in the Europa Conference League, we can play a weakened side and then concentrate on the Premier League with some of these players”.
